The brief

To create poster artwork for a new adult panto. The design needed to include elements from a traditional pantomime, but in a broken, twisted way. The artwork was needed right at the start of the project to help secure funding and approach potential venues.

The story

Even though this was a smaller project, I started the same way I always do - with a conversation. We talked through what the client had in mind, and I put together a mood board to make sure I was on the right track.

The first design I produced was effective, but felt a bit too young - more 'Six' than adult panto. I reworked the artwork to include wall scribbles and a broken mirror, and we went back and forth on whether to include toilet roll in the frame. We decided against it in the end, and landed on a design that felt more fancy than rebellious.

What I delivered

I supplied final files for both print and digital sharing. The artwork fitted the brief and the client was very happy with the result.
